BIPA Class Actions: Liability of Third-Party Vendors
By Jay Bogan
Labor and Employment Law,
September 2022
Ronquillo v. Doctor’s Associates, LLC, which held that section 15(b) of the Illinois Biometric Privacy Act applies to third-party vendors with no direct employment relationship with a BIPA plaintiff, adds to the growing line of pro-plaintiff decisions under that statute.
Lessons From Facebook’s Record $550 Million Biometric Settlement
By Nick Kahlon & Eli Litoff
Bench and Bar,
March 2020
On January 29, 2020, Facebook, Inc. agreed to pay over half a billion dollars to settle claims that it violated the Illinois Biometric Information Privacy Act by using facial recognition software to help users “tag” their friends in photographs.
